Transaction a3c792ed504cf0c07255ae34180abc63f732027397cc8081de1574c5eb20158a

1 Input
2 Outputs
  • a3c792ed504cf0c07255ae34180abc63f732027397cc8081de1574c5eb20158a:0
  • value  100000000
    address  3QAjTELv31M3UG38dj7ZAEht9x4A3YZwhK
  • a3c792ed504cf0c07255ae34180abc63f732027397cc8081de1574c5eb20158a:1
  • value  2641908594
    address  187jkbJBQ2uHDkD78gVe7UuFgpmhx1crGy